Great to hear, thanks for taking a look at it! Like you noticed, we have participating teams with top 8 salary budgets between $639K and $55K (like you can see from this list created by MrJ, here: (326589.52), so salary itself hasn't been decisive factor in terms of being invited to play in HGL.
And like you likely noticed, we use a league system where 75% of teams reach playoffs, so you don't have to have a top team to be able to enjoy post season play. For instance a team with 13th highest top 8 salaries is paying $148K for their top8, and 12th team (12 best reach playoffs) $196K. However, when you train efficiently, you can accomplish big things in 2-4 seasons... so just stick with it, keep on learning, and enjoy the ride... I would like to assure you it's going to be exciting one, and much more rewarding than if you'd buy your way into success. :)

In the case if we'll have more interest towards HGL in the future, then if we couldn't expand the league in a major way, we'd have to look at different possibilities on how to decide who gets to participate, and there are lots of options how that could be decided...
For instance it could be decided based on
- the order of announcement of interest (this could potentially leave high salary teams out though, if they would announce their interest as one of the later teams), or
- playing a Play-in playoff series between interested teams, or
- playing a short league between interested participants (some predetermined amount of teams would clinch a place in HGL for next season),
- some kind of combination of these, etc.

But that'd be positive problem anyway. I can't recall if I've written it on a rule set of HGL, but my idea has always been that you can't lose your position in HGL, if you just don't break major rules and are willing to continue.
At least not without lack of success in some kind of Play-in/Playoff/Relegation League etc. (that I mentioned before), if there is so much interest towards HGL that we couldn't accept all willing participants in any given season. We hope that all managers would be happy with HGL and would keep playing in it for years to come, but of course in reality, sometimes some managers might decide to not continue in HGL, and places can then be filled with new teams (possibly without having to go through "Play-in" playoffs/-league etc.).

Indeed... We'd still be able to accept at least maybe 1-2 more teams and being able to retain the same league system (and keep the amount of work required in running the league at reasonably close to the same level it is now).

In the case of adding 2 teams for instance, possibly we could alter it slightly, so that at least similar amount of teams would reach post-season play than currently (75%). For instance so that 2 best would be guaranteed a place for the Second Round of Playoffs automatically (instead of current 4), and teams on regular season positions 3-14 would play on the First Round of Playoffs. (That way 77,8% of teams would be included in the postseason play). This is very flexible league system in many ways. And if we'd ever have to decide rankings for teams not reaching Second Round of Playoffs, it would be possible to play such 'classification match playoffs' during regular HGL Playoffs, etc. However, currently that's not needed.

And if it would be the case that some current HGL managers would decide to step aside after one or few seasons, then we'd of course be talking about replacing project, not an expansion of the league.

The biggest challenge in major expansion is the nature of HGL, as nothing happens automatically. Time is going to show how much work this is for me to handle anyway, but I'm giving it my best.
There's a lot of work in getting things running with already 16 teams, let alone if some additional bonus aspects such as statistics are being permanently introduced to HGL.

And if some would like the idea (on paper) of dividing HGL to Premier League and Division 1, then I want to remind these people that the amount of matches would then be about doubled (if same amount of matches would be played per team per regular season), which adds significantly to the amount of work included. Also, if same kind of amount of matches (than in HGL currently) would be played in two different level divisions with 8 teams in both, then it would be necessary to play twice against same opponent during season, which is more boring than playing against different opponent each round.
Other option would've been to include a lot less regular season matches - during season 1 of HGL it would've meant only 7 (!) regular season matches per team, and I guess some (many?) would consider that an inadequate amount.

So I far prefer current league system (instead of different level divisions) used in HGL, as it gives maximum amount benefit for least amount of work (and removes many questionable/arguable decisions, such as at which level would new teams joining HGL would start from, etc.), and is flexible in terms of adding more teams to postseason play if we slightly expand HGL in the future.
